【十进制转为2进制】在计算机科学和数字系统中,二进制是一种非常基础的数制表示方式。由于计算机内部使用的是二进制逻辑,因此将十进制数转换为二进制数是学习编程、数据处理等过程中必不可少的知识点。
十进制(Decimal)是以10为基数的计数系统,而二进制(Binary)是以2为基数的计数系统。将十进制数转换为二进制数的方法主要是通过“除以2取余”的方式,直到商为0为止,然后将余数按相反顺序排列,即可得到对应的二进制表示。
以下是常见的十进制数与对应的二进制数的对照表:
| 十进制数 | 二进制数 |
| 0 | 0 |
| 1 | 1 |
| 2 | 10 |
| 3 | 11 |
| 4 | 100 |
| 5 | 101 |
| 6 | 110 |
| 7 | 111 |
| 8 | 1000 |
| 9 | 1001 |
| 10 | 1010 |
| 11 | 1011 |
| 12 | 1100 |
| 13 | 1101 |
| 14 | 1110 |
| 15 | 1111 |
转换方法总结
1. 除以2取余法
- 将十进制数不断除以2,记录每次的余数。
- 当商为0时停止。
- 将余数从最后一个到第一个依次排列,即为对应的二进制数。
2. 举例说明
例如:将十进制数13转换为二进制:
- 13 ÷ 2 = 6 余 1
- 6 ÷ 2 = 3 余 0
- 3 ÷ 2 = 1 余 1
- 1 ÷ 2 = 0 余 1
- 余数依次为:1, 1, 0, 1 → 二进制数为 1101
3. 注意事项
- 如果十进制数为0,则二进制结果也为0。
- 对于较大的数值,建议使用计算器或编程语言中的内置函数进行转换。
通过掌握十进制到二进制的转换方法,可以更好地理解计算机底层的数据存储与运算机制,是学习计算机科学的重要基础。


